Gentry County in Missouri has 4 FEMA disaster declarations on record covering 1973–2005, most recently Hurricane Katrina Evacuation on Sep 10, 2005 (DR-3232). Its flood risk grade is A (Low risk), ranking #2325 of 3,277 U.S. counties, with 0 NFIP flood insurance claims totaling $0 in payouts. Flood risk is relatively low compared to the national average.

FEMA Disaster Declarations in Gentry County

The 4 most recent federally declared disasters affecting Gentry County, MO (1973–2005). Total declarations on record: 4.

DeclaredIncident TypeTitleFEMA Disaster #
Sep 10, 2005HurricaneHurricane Katrina EvacuationDR-3232
Jul 9, 1993FloodSevere Storms & FloodingDR-995
Jun 21, 1984FloodSevere Storms & FloodingDR-713
Nov 1, 1973FloodSevere Storms & FloodingDR-407
